Title: EFFECT OF BMP-7 ON CEREBRAL ISCHEMIA REPERFUSION INJURY DUE TO AMELIORATING OXIDATIVE STRESS IN RATS
Abstract: Objective To investigate the protective effect of bone morphogenetic protein-7(BMP-7)on focal cerebral ischemia reperfusion(I-R)injury in rats. Methods Sixty adult male Wistar rats were equally randomized to three groups as: sham-operated group,I-R group,and BMP-7 group.A model of I-R was created in rats by a middle cerebral artery occlusion.The effect of BMP-7 on neurological deficits,infarction volume of brain,content of malondialdehyde(MDA),activities of superoxide dismutase(SOD)and glutathione peroxidase(GSH-PX)were observed. Results Compared with the I-R group,neurological deficits score in BMP-7 group decreased(t=2.33,P0.05),infarction volume of brain reduced(t=5.51,P0.05),the content of MDA declined(F=33.99,42.94;q=6.59,6.16;P0.05),the active of SOD and GPX-PX improved(F=22.19-68.11,q= 9.41-16.25,P0.05). Conclusion BMP-7 has a protective effect on cerebral ischemia reperfusion injury by reducing the free radicals and oxidative damage.
